#unity/日常积累
Dictionary的Select操作
定义与用途: Dictionary的Select操作是指从字典中提取键值对(或其中之一)并根据指定函数进行转换的过程。
操作方法与步骤:
确定提取内容: 选择是要提取键、值还是键值对。 定义转换函数: 使用lambda表达式或方法定义如何转换提取的内容。 执行Select操作: 调用Dictionary的Select方法,传入转换函数。 处理结果: Select操作返回的是一个IEnumerable类型,可以根据需要进一步处理(如转换为List、Array等)。
注意事项:
Select操作不会修改原始Dictionary。 转换函数应确保对提取的内容进行正确处理,避免异常。
通过Select操作,可以灵活地从Dictionary中提取和转换所需的数据。